49,550 Yaba pills seized in separate drives

Law enforcers in separate drives seized 49,550 yaba pills in Chittagong on Wednesday.
In port city’s Karnaphuli area, Rab arrested a bus driver and his helper with 33,550 yaba tablets.
 The arrestees are Md Sukkur, 44 and Md Faruk, 29.
Sukkur is the driver and Faruk is the helper of a bus of Syamoli Paribahan, said Assistant Director Mimtanur Rahman of Rab-7 media wing. Rab also seized the bus.
Meanwhile, police recovered around 16,000 yaba pills from one Elias Hossen’s house at Pashcim Raipur of Anwara upazila, said Hafiz Uddin, sub-inspector of Anwara Police Station.
Sensing their presence, he fled the scene, the SI said. Police detained his mother for interrogation, he added.
Fugitive gets life for possessing phensedyl : A court in Chittagong on Wednesday sentenced a youth to life term rigorous imprisonment in a narcotics case filed with Kotwali Police Station over possession of 179 bottles of phensedyl.
The convict is Jahid Hossen Rubel, 20, son of Jamal Sarkar hailing from Debidar area of Comilla, said the court sources.
The court of Chittagong 4th District and Sessions Judge Md Shahadat Hossen Bhuiyan handed down the verdict after the court found him guilty, said Public Prosecutor (PP) Ajoy Bosh Rinku.
The court also fined the convict Tk 1,000, in default, to suffer one more month in jail, said the PP.
In addition, the court awarded him one-year jail term and fined him TK 500, in default, to suffer 15-day jail for carrying two kilograms of hemp.
PP said the convict is on the run after he walked out of jail on bail in November 19, 2012.
According to the case statement, Rubel was arrested by Rapid Action Battalion (Rab) in possession with the phensedyl and hemp from Chittagong Railway Station on February 2, 2011.
Later, Mansur Ahmed, deputy assistant director (DAD) of Rab-7, filed a case with Kotwali Police Station against Rubel.
